Why Choose Double Glazed Timber Sash Windows?

Sash windows are timeless, no matter if they're refurbished in historic homes or integrated into modern designs. They're also an affordable alternative, in contrast to the uPVC alternative.

Double glazing existing frames for windows made of sash is a great option to improve their thermal and acoustic properties. It also allows you to remain private without sacrificing the style.

Energy efficiency

Sash windows aren't just well-known for their aesthetic appeal, but also because of many modern advantages. Double-glazed timber windows help reduce energy transfer, increases insulation and lowers the cost of heating for your home.

As a naturally insulating material, timber sash windows will keep your home warm and comfortable all year round. They also come with a variety of glazing options that boost their insulation abilities even more. These include frosted and tinted windows that let light through, but provide added security and insulation.

Modern sash windows may also be fitted with sophisticated locking systems that comply with PAS24:2016 security standards. This means that your windows are able to resist forced entry attempts without compromising the window sash replacement's aesthetics or functional.

In order to achieve the highest efficiency out of your new sash windows windows, you must to select the best materials and make sure they are properly installed. Poor installation could lead to air leaks and gaps, which will impact the windows' insulation capabilities. You can avoid these issues by selecting a reputable installer who is specialized in the installation of a timber sash window.

Furthermore, sash windows can be enhanced with draught-proofing to further reduce heat loss and draughts. This is a simple renovation that will greatly improve your home's energy efficiency.

Double glazed timber sash window may cost more upfront than single-glazed windows, but their higher energy efficiency will save you money over the course of time on heating and cooling. And because they are made of high-quality materials that will last for decades, these windows can be an excellent investment for your home.

Additionally, the environmental benefits of wood windows are substantial. Unlike synthetic options like uPVC, timber sash windows are manufactured of renewable wood sources and have less impact on the environment. They can also be reused and recyclable, making them green for homeowners who want to reduce their carbon footprint.

Security

Sash windows are a popular choice for replacements, but they are susceptible to burglars if you don't have the proper security measures in place. uPVC sash windows, which are typically used to replace windows are equipped with a multi-point locking system that makes them more secure than conventional single glazed timber sash window frames. With a little effort you can make your wooden windows as safe as possible without sacrificing their authentic period look.

One of the best ways to increase the security of your windows by installing sash stoppers, which are bolts that do not look like they attach to the meeting rails and prevent the sashes from sliding across each one. These can be fitted in pairs and can either protrude through the stiles to ensure that they can be removed with the use of a key (and thus easily lost) or retract within the sash, and only be removed manually. They are particularly useful for high-up windows that are difficult to reach.

Another method to increase the security of your sash window renovation windows is by adding opening restrictors, which restrict the amount the window can be opened. They are not just an extra safety measure for children and pets but they also prevent windows from being opened enough to allow someone to get through and climb into your home.

If you have older sash windows and don't have these in place they can be installed by yourself with the help of barrel fasteners. These are bars of metal that are put into the frames to secure them together. They are not only strong, but are also invisible from the outside. They are also impossible to open or pick.

Installing a sashlift is the final option to secure your windows for sash. They're similar to a stop in that they stop two sashes from sliding over each one. However they can be locked either open or closed. This is ideal for those who need to open the window to let in air but don't want to allow someone to climb up through.

Maintenance

A sash window is comprised of many moving parts, and it is therefore essential to perform regular maintenance to ensure they are in good shape. This will help to ensure that they operate smoothly and efficiently, whilst preventing damage and prolonging their life span.

Cleaning is the most basic method of maintaining. Use mild soap and warm water to clean the windows at least twice every year. This will keep them looking neat and tidy and reduce the risk of rot and mould.

Lubricating the sash cords, and pulleys is another essential maintenance routine. This will lessen friction, allowing windows to open and close smoothly. To accomplish this, it is advised to apply a wood lubricant. This can be bought in most hardware stores.

It's also an excellent idea to stain or paint your sash windows frequently. This will shield them from the elements and will help maintain their appearance. It is crucial to choose a paint that will not peel or flake like Accoya or a contemporary microporous paint.

If your sash windows begin to appear to be rotting, it is important to act quickly. If left untreated the rot could spread and lead to timber failure and damage. If this occurs it is advised to contact an experienced window restoration company that can restore them to their original state.
